Chapter 7 - Section 7.7 - Complex Numbers - 7.7 Exercises - Page 491: 50

Answer

$-64$

Work Step by Step

$\bf{\text{Solution Outline:}}$ To simplify the given expression, $ (-32i)(-2i) ,$ multiply the numerical coefficients and multiply the $i$'s as if it were a literal coefficient. Then use $i^2=-1$. $\bf{\text{Solution Details:}}$ Multiplying the numerical coefficients and the $i$'s result to \begin{array}{l}\require{cancel} (-32\cdot-2)(i\cdot i) \\\\= 64i^2 .\end{array} Since $i^2=-1,$ the expression above is equivalent to \begin{array}{l}\require{cancel} 64(-1) \\\\= -64 .\end{array}
